This exceptional Mary Wand was hand-carved by renowned Brazilian crystal skull artist Leandro de Souza from remarkable cathedral quartz sourced from the famed Jenipapo Mine in Minas Gerais, Brazil. What makes this carving especially unique is Leandro's decision to portray Mary without her traditional halo, allowing her humanity and quiet grace to become the central focus of the sculpture. Rather than emphasizing her as a distant heavenly figure, this interpretation highlights Mary as a compassionate mother, devoted servant, and enduring symbol of humility and faith. Her peaceful expression emerges naturally from the crystal, while the cathedral formations provide a beautiful architectural backdrop that enhances both the artistry of the carving and the natural elegance of the Jenipapo quartz. The crystal's beautiful transparency allows light to illuminate its layered structure, revealing new details and depth from every angle.
Cathedral quartz has long been regarded as a stone of wisdom, spiritual evolution, and the preservation of higher knowledge. Its naturally stepped formations are often compared to the ascending levels of a great cathedral or temple, symbolizing the soul's continual journey toward greater understanding and enlightenment. Energy workers value cathedral quartz for its ability to deepen meditation, strengthen intuition, amplify intentions, facilitate communication with higher guidance, and bring clarity to one's spiritual path. Mary has long symbolized unconditional love, compassion, divine grace, nurturing, protection, and unwavering faith. Depicting her without a halo offers a beautiful reminder that holiness is often expressed through humility, quiet service, and everyday acts of love rather than outward symbols of divinity. This unique interpretation invites a more personal connection with Mary's example, celebrating the strength, kindness, and steadfast devotion that continue to inspire people around the world.
Weight: 230 grams
Dimensions: 7.5 × 1.8 × 1.5 inches
